Huawei Watch GT 3 Pro starts receiving new HarmonyOS 2 software updates following European release
Less than a month has passed since Huawei introduced the Watch GT 3 Pro in Europe, where it retails from €370. Similarly, Huawei released the Watch GT 3 Pro in China in late April, but both variants have started receiving software updates. As the screenshots below show, Chinese units have received a newer build of HarmonyOS 2 than their Turkish equivalents, but this is often the case with Huawei wearables. The same is not true of European builds, though.
Specifically, Huawei has issued HarmonyOS 2.1.0.316 in Turkey, which is approximately a 390 MB download. Supposedly, the update optimises system stability and improves user experience 'in several situations', which seem small changes for almost a 400 MB update. Huawei's changelogs suggest the same is the case for Harmony OS 2.1.0.358 and Harmony OS 2.1.0.359, which are both nearly 400 MB downloads too.
However, Huawei Blog has noticed that the Watch GT 3 Pro still does not support ECG functionality in Europe, unlike in Turkey. Allegedly, Huawei awaits EU certification to enable ECG functionality, which is also the case for the Watch D. Currently, Huawei hopes to enable ECG capabilities in Europe and the UK 'later this year'. Incidentally, Huawei has added Asteriosclerosis Risk Screening, which allows the Watch GT 3 Pro to measure whether your arteries are hardening. The new feature can be activated within the Huawei Health app, which is where you can download this month's HarmonyOS 2 updates too.
